Hive 查询或 pig 脚本来解决下面提到的问题

Hive query or pig script to resolve the below mentioned issue

我有一个 table,数据如下:

A
B
C
D
E

输出应该像

AB
AC
AD
AE
BC
BD
BE
CD
CE
DE

如何在 PIG 和 Hive 中执行此操作

select  concat (t1.col, t2.col)
from    t t1 cross join t t2
where   t1.col < t2.col

+----+
| AB |
| AC |
| AD |
| AE |
| BC |
| BD |
| BE |
| CD |
| CE |
| DE |
+----+